Bloober Team has dropped first gameplay trailer of upcoming survival horror game Blair Witch, coming August 30.

Last month at E3 2019, first-person survival horror title Blair Witch by Polish video game developer/publisher Bloober Team was revealed for PC and Xbox One, which is currently scheduled to release on August 30, 2019.

Since we are less than a month away from being spooked to death when the game finally arrives, it was about time that we get a short footage ahead of launch and here comes a brand-new trailer featuring gameplay walkthrough.

Player character Ellis is a former police officer looking for a boy who got lost into Black Hills Forest of Burkittsville. At one point, he realizes that this is no mere missing person case as he starts seeing bizarre signs around him.

Ellis starts having a weird vibe from his surrounding and seeing things that are running around under the dark of night. He hears mysterious voices and is being chased by stuffs of nightmare within deep woods with no escape or help.

Of course, protagonist was not expecting such grim encounters inside forest and therefore brought no firearms. All he has is a video camera and a cell phone other than a canine companion named Bullet, who follows him around.

During his time of investigation, he was talking on phone with a woman named "Jess", who is someone close to him. His relationship with her along with a troubled past he had, definitely has some key-part in story premise.

Bloober Team has a preceded reputation around horror genre and renowned among industry for past games like Layers of Fear and Observer. If nothing, the trailer is one scary trip to darkness full of pure psychological terror.

Developers have improved "found footage" aesthetic of the genre for 2019 Blair Witch game based on 1999 movie The Blair Witch Project. Franchise fans are in for a good time uncovering mysteries around series legend like always.
